Compatibility Matters Most to Me

The first thing I check is whether the controller works well with my PC. Some controllers connect through USB, while others use Bluetooth or require an adapter. I always make sure it supports my operating system and can be recognized easily without complicated setup. If I can plug it in and start playing quickly, that is a big plus for me.

Wired or Wireless: What I Prefer

I usually decide between wired and wireless based on convenience. A wired SNES controller is great when I want stable input and no charging worries. A wireless one gives me more freedom and keeps my setup clean. If I go wireless, I look closely at battery life and connection stability so I do not deal with interruptions during gameplay.

Build Quality and Comfort

I pay attention to how the controller feels in my hands. A good SNES controller should have solid buttons, a comfortable grip, and a durable shell. I prefer one that feels close to the original design but with modern build quality. If the buttons feel mushy or the D-pad is inaccurate, it can ruin the experience for me.

Button Responsiveness Is Important

For retro games, I need buttons that respond quickly and accurately. I look for a controller with a reliable D-pad and face buttons that register presses without delay. Since many SNES-style games depend on precise movement and timing, responsiveness is one of the most important things I consider.

Authentic Feel vs Modern Features

Sometimes I want a controller that feels exactly like the original SNES pad. Other times, I appreciate extra features like turbo buttons, remappable controls, or even analog support. I decide based on what I plan to play. For pure retro gaming, I usually prefer authenticity over extra features.

Ease of Setup

I always like controllers that are easy to set up on my PC. Some work instantly with Windows, while others may need drivers or configuration software. I prefer a simple plug-and-play experience because it saves time and avoids frustration. If I have to spend too long setting it up, it becomes less enjoyable for me.

Price and Value

I compare the price with the quality and features offered. A cheap controller may save money at first, but if it feels bad or breaks quickly, it is not worth it to me. On the other hand, I do not always need the most expensive model either. I look for the best balance of durability, comfort, and performance.
